
Polina Maidanova delivered a cohesive UI refresh and access-control modernization for the UTDesign-Monitor-Dashboard repository, focusing on both usability and security. She implemented a Reka UI-based layout with icon-based navigation, dynamic headers, and an Admin page, using Vue.js and TypeScript to streamline component integration and responsive design. Her work included updating the authentication flow to ensure consistent login and logout experiences, as well as displaying dashboard ownership for improved governance. By fixing a logout redirect bug, she enhanced user experience and reliability. This project strengthened maintainability and admin control, enabling faster feature delivery and clearer accountability within the dashboard system.
